What are Hardwood Pellets?
Hardwood pellets are manufactured from denser, slower-growing trees like oak, maple, hickory, and ash. These trees possess a higher BTU (British Thermal Unit) content, meaning they release more heat per unit of weight compared to softwoods. This translates to greater heating efficiency and potentially lower fuel consumption over time. Hardwood pellets typically burn cleaner, producing less ash and fewer emissions. However, this higher efficiency comes at a price—they are generally more expensive than softwood pellets.
What are Softwood Pellets?
Softwood pellets are made from faster-growing, less dense trees such as pine, fir, and spruce. They are generally cheaper than hardwood pellets due to the readily available supply and lower manufacturing costs. While they offer a lower BTU output, they still provide adequate heat for many applications. However, softwood pellets may produce more ash and creosote, requiring more frequent cleaning of your stove or boiler. The higher creosote content can also lead to increased chimney maintenance.
What is the Difference in BTU Content?
This is a key differentiator. Hardwood pellets typically boast a BTU content ranging from 7,500 to 8,500 BTU per pound, while softwood pellets usually fall between 6,500 and 7,500 BTU per pound. This difference in BTU content directly impacts heating efficiency. While the difference might seem small, it can accumulate significantly over the heating season, potentially leading to considerable cost savings with hardwood pellets despite their higher initial price.
Which Type Produces More Ash?
Softwood pellets generally produce more ash than hardwood pellets. This is due to their lower density and higher moisture content. The increased ash production means more frequent cleaning of your appliance's ash pan, potentially leading to extra time and effort on your part. Excessive ash buildup can also compromise the efficiency of your heating system.
Are Hardwood Pellets Better for the Environment?
While both hardwood and softwood pellets are considered renewable energy sources, the environmental impact can vary. Sustainable forestry practices are crucial in both cases. Hardwood trees generally take longer to grow, potentially leading to concerns about deforestation if harvesting isn't managed responsibly. However, well-managed forests can sustain both hardwood and softwood harvesting. Ultimately, opting for pellets certified by organizations promoting sustainable forestry is the most environmentally responsible choice.

Which is Better for My Wood Stove/Boiler?
The best type of pellet for your wood stove or boiler depends on several factors, including:
- Your budget: Softwood pellets are a more budget-friendly option.
- Your heating needs: If you prioritize efficiency, hardwood pellets may be preferable despite the higher initial cost.
- Your appliance's design: Some stoves are better suited to handle the higher ash content of softwood pellets. Consult your appliance's manual for recommendations.
- Your preference for maintenance: If you prefer less frequent cleaning, hardwood pellets might be a better choice.
Ultimately, the "better" pellet depends entirely on your individual circumstances and priorities. Weighing the pros and cons of each type will help you determine the optimal choice for your specific heating needs.
